Looking for onsite paid study participants in Santa Clara! (santa clara)

compensation: 125
DataForce by TransPerfect is currently seeking participants to take part in our paid onsite research study, Fraser, in Santa Clara, CA.


What is the study about?

This study aims to compare the performance of various voice controlled personal assistants and to support the development and improvement of the respective technology, products and services. 


Compensation:
  • $125 for 2-hour on-site session

What You’ll Do (if selected):


For this study, you’ll be provided with a smartphone onsite and guided by our study personnel. Using a set of prompts, you will interact with an AI model (e.g., Gemini) to perform everyday tasks such as reviewing messages, scheduling, and accessing information. The session will also involve recording audio of your voice and video of the device in use to support research accuracy. You’ll be asked to complete a few short questionnaires before, during, and after the interaction to capture your overall experience.


To Qualify, You Must:

✔️ Be 18 years old or older
✔️ Be fluent in English
✔️ Have a Google Account with items that can be utilized for the study.
✔️ Be able to visit our premises in Santa Clara for a scheduled session onsite.
✔️ Have not participated in a similar voice assistant study in the past 24 months
